Jimmy has performed since the late 1980s in and around the Pittsburgh area with many of the regions top blues bands. He ventured out on his own in 2001. As a bandleader who has curated a Blue Monday at Wolfie’s in Market Square and later (for 17 straight months) at the Bridge Music Bar in East Liberty, Jimmy Adler has supported many singers and played a variety of styles that are always steeped in the blues, yet always stamped with his unmistakable touch. The Jimmy Adler Band performs mostly original compositions that are flavored in the roots music of Americana .

Although based in Pittsburgh, Adler has thrilled audiences from the West Coast, over the pond to France, and many points in between. Jimmy Adler has released 5 CDs. The 4th, Grease Alley was recorded and produced by Blues Music Award winner Kid Andersen at the incomparable Greaseland Studio in San Jose, CA. It has created a buzz and has garnered high praise from DJs, fans and promoters: “Grease Alley is a real pleasure, both vocally and instrumentally” and “This is Jimmy’s best work to date” are some of the comments that have been delivered.
